Overview of Texas Instruments TPS78223DDCT
The TPS78223DDCT from Texas Instruments is a highly efficient, low-dropout linear regulator (LDO) designed to deliver a fixed output voltage of 2.3V with a maximum output current of 150 mA. This compact and reliable component is ideal for space-constrained applications, providing precise voltage regulation with a low quiescent current, making it suitable for battery-powered devices and energy-sensitive applications.
Key Features
- Fixed Output Voltage: The device provides a stable 2.3V output, which is critical for consistent performance in sensitive electronics.
- Low Dropout Voltage: The LDO can maintain output voltage regulation with minimal difference between the input and output voltage, enhancing efficiency in operation.
- High Accuracy: The output voltage is accurate to within 2%, ensuring reliable and predictable performance for connected components.
- Low Quiescent Current: With an ultra-low Iq of 1 µA, the TPS78223DDCT is optimized for battery-powered applications, helping to prolong battery life.
- Thermal Shutdown and Overcurrent Protection: Built-in safety features protect the device and the connected load from damage due to excessive temperature or current.
- Small Package Size: The TPS78223DDCT comes in a compact SOT-23 package, making it ideal for space-constrained applications.
